7.3. Temperature sensors (process out temperature)
The only temperature sensor which can be calibrated is the Process out temperature sensor.
Place the cursor on Process Out temp. (Brine) and press the key once. The following pic-
ture will appear:
The Process Out temp. value is the immediate value measured by the sensor. If a test meas-
uring with a precision thermometer shows e.g. 18.7°C at the sensor, adjustment can be
made. Place the cursor on Proc. out temp Adj and change the value to -0.2°C. Process Out
temp. will now be 18.7°C (18.9-0.2) and adjustment is complete.
